  Wexford County Michigan History Information
Wexford County was named after a county in Ireland and populated by Irish immigrants.
Wexford County is located nestled in the North West corner of the mitt, at about the knuckle on the ring finger.
Wexford was organized in 1869 and a narrow gauge railroad quickly made development possible, the engine rotors were geared for high traction and the Shay railroad was the only way to move the lumber through the high country.

  Wexford Township, Michigan -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Wexford Township is a civil township in Wexford County in the U.S. state of Michigan.
The township is in the northwest corner of the county.
Sherman is an unincorporated community on Michigan State Highway 37 in the southeast corner of the township.

 Cadillac News
CADILLAC - Wexford Township landowners Ray and David Fox left a county commission meeting the same way they arrived - frustrated.
Efforts to gain further county restrictions to a 20-acre nudist camp in their midst dissolved in a legal presentation by county planning officials and an assistant prosecutor.
Wexford County Assistant Prosecutor Mark Smathers told the board the county cannot prohibit private nudity - a public nudity ordinance applied against the camp failed in court.

 Wexford County Plan Fact Book
Some of this work was done by John Brink for GLO during 1839 in today's Antioch, Springville, Hanover and Wexford Townships.
In 1843 the Michigan legislature recanted, and renamed 16 of the counties.
In 1852 two surveyors V. Caukin and L. Scranton were contracted by GLO to complete the survey of Wexford County: section lines in today's Haring Charter Township, Cedar Creek, Liberty, Selma, Colfax and Greenwood Townships.

 Michigan Genealogy
This document lists the names by ward, township, and county of United States Soldiers of the Civil War Residing in Michigan, June 1, 1894.
The information was extracted from the 1894 Michigan State Census.
Since the 1890 federal census was destroyed in a fire, researchers can use this list of names as an additional tool beyond the census, to document their ancestors whereabouts during the 1890's.
